Important Guide to Pipes Drainpipe Cleaning

Clogged drains pipes can be a house owner’s worst problem, causing backups, undesirable odors, and also prospective damages to your plumbing system. Normal drainpipe cleansing is important in keeping the efficiency of your plumbing and preventing expensive repair services down the line. This overview will provide understandings right into efficient plumbing drainpipe cleaning approaches and proactive actions you can require to maintain your drains pipes clear.

Among the most typical methods for drain cleaning is utilizing a plunger. A plunger utilizes air pressure to remove clogs and is particularly reliable for toilet and sink obstructions. To use it, ensure there suffices water in the component for the plunger to create a seal, after that powerfully push and pull the deal with in a rhythmic movement. For even more persistent blockages, a drainpipe snake can be an outstanding device. This versatile, coiled cord can browse via the pipes system to separate and get rid of debris lodged in the pipes.

For those looking for a much more chemical technique, drain cleansing remedies are readily available at a lot of equipment shops. These items commonly include effective chemicals that liquify natural materials, but caution is recommended. Harsh chemicals can sometimes damage pipelines, particularly older ones made of certain materials. Safe and environmentally friendly options consist of putting cooking soda adhered to by vinegar down the drain, which can aid break down minor clogs while maintaining the integrity of your plumbing system.

Precautionary maintenance is crucial to maintaining your drains pipes clear. On a regular basis purging your drains pipes with hot water can help dissolve grease and soap scum that accumulate in time. Additionally, using drain displays can efficiently catch hair and bigger particles prior to it enters your pipes system. It’s also important to be mindful of what you’re putting down the drain; staying clear of the disposal of oils, coffee premises, and coarse foods can decrease the danger of blockages substantially.

In conclusion, keeping clean pipes drains needs a combination of aggressive procedures and reliable cleaning techniques. Whether using a bettor, drain snake, or safe chemical solutions, acting at the very first indication of an obstruction can conserve you from larger pipes concerns in the future. Integrating preventative habits right into your routine will certainly guarantee your pipes remains efficient and practical for many years ahead.

Strategies to Consider When Choosing Botox Specialist

Choosing the right Botox specialist is a vital step for anyone considering this popular cosmetic treatment. Botox is widely used to reduce the appearance of wrinkles and fine lines, but achieving safe and effective results depends heavily on the skill and expertise of the provider. A qualified specialist can help you achieve natural-looking outcomes while minimizing risks, whereas an inexperienced provider may lead to undesirable results or complications. Given that Botox involves injecting a neurotoxin into facial muscles, careful consideration of your provider is essential to ensure a positive experience. Here are four key factors to consider when selecting a Botox specialist.

The first factor to evaluate is the specialist’s qualifications and experience. Botox is a medical procedure, and it should only be administered by licensed professionals who have undergone specialized training. Ideally, you should seek out a board-certified dermatologist, plastic surgeon, or medical professional who focuses on aesthetic treatments. Certification and training indicate that the specialist has the necessary knowledge of facial anatomy, injection techniques, and the proper handling of Botox. In addition to credentials, experience is crucial. Look for a provider who has a proven track record of performing Botox treatments regularly, as this demonstrates their expertise in achieving consistent and safe results. An experienced specialist will also be more adept at customizing the treatment to your unique facial features and desired outcome.

Another critical consideration is the specialist’s reputation and patient reviews. In the age of online research, it’s easier than ever to learn about a provider’s reputation through reviews, testimonials, and before-and-after photos. Positive reviews from past patients can offer valuable insights into the specialist’s skill level, professionalism, and ability to deliver natural-looking results. Be wary of providers with numerous negative reviews or complaints, as this could indicate a lack of expertise or unsatisfactory patient care. Additionally, consider asking for recommendations from friends, family, or colleagues who have had positive experiences with Botox treatments. Word-of-mouth referrals can provide firsthand accounts of what to expect and help you feel more confident in your decision.

Communication and consultation are also key aspects to consider when choosing a Botox specialist. A good provider will take the time to understand your concerns, answer your questions, and explain the procedure in detail during an initial consultation. This is your opportunity to assess their approach and ensure that they are attentive to your needs. They should ask about your medical history, discuss any potential risks or side effects, and provide realistic expectations for the treatment’s results. A skilled specialist will also offer personalized recommendations based on your goals, rather than adopting a one-size-fits-all approach. Pay attention to how well they listen and whether they make you feel comfortable and informed. Clear and open communication is essential for building trust and ensuring that you are confident in their abilities.

Lastly, consider the safety protocols and quality of the facility where the Botox treatment will be performed. Botox injections must be carried out in a clean, professional, and medically supervised environment to minimize risks. During your consultation, take note of the cleanliness and organization of the office or clinic. The specialist should use sterile equipment, and the Botox product should be obtained from a reputable manufacturer to ensure its authenticity. Inquire about the specialist’s approach to managing potential side effects or complications, such as bruising or uneven results. A reputable provider will prioritize your safety and have protocols in place to address any concerns that may arise during or after the treatment. Avoid providers who cut corners or offer Botox at unusually low prices, as this could indicate substandard products or a lack of proper training.

Comprehending the Relevance of an Automobile Collision Facility

When you locate on your own associated with a vehicle mishap, the aftermath can be frustrating. One of one of the most important steps complying with a collision is seeking out a vehicle crash facility. These specialized centers are developed to manage all aspects of lorry fixing after a mishap, guaranteeing that your automobile not just looks good however additionally works securely and successfully. In this write-up, we’ll explore what vehicle accident centers deal and why they are crucial in the post-accident procedure.

Automobile crash facilities give a vast array of solutions, extending much past basic bodywork. They are geared up to carry out both cosmetic repairs and significant architectural work to bring back automobiles back to their pre-accident problem. From repairing damages and scratches to replacing broken parts and realigning frameworks, these centers make use of sophisticated technologies and skilled specialists to make sure thorough and expert repairs. Additionally, lots of crash centers also have partnerships with major insurer, which can simplify the procedure of managing insurance claims and obtaining your car repaired rapidly.

One significant advantage of making use of an auto collision center is the proficiency of the team. The service technicians utilized at these centers often undergo extensive training and remain current on the most recent automobile fixing methods and modern technologies. This degree of competence implies that they can identify underlying issues that might have occurred from the crash, which is vital for the long-term performance and safety and security of your lorry. In addition, many car collision centers use top quality components that fulfill or surpass supplier specifications, making sure that fixings not only look excellent yet likewise keep the vehicle’s stability.

Another important aspect of automobile accident facilities is their commitment to customer support. Lots of centers focus on openness and communication, using in-depth price quotes and keeping clients informed throughout the repair service procedure. This method not only promotes depend on yet additionally aids to ease the tension that commonly accompanies the after-effects of a mishap. Consumers can rest assured understanding that their car is in capable hands and will be returned in ideal condition.

Finally, car crash facilities play a crucial duty in bring back cars after accidents. They provide detailed repair services, backed by proficient technicians and quality assurance processes. By picking a reputable accident center, car owners can ensure their cars and trucks are fixed to the highest criteria, giving them comfort as they go back to the roadway. Purchasing expert repair work not just boosts the appearance of the automobile however eventually adds to much safer driving experiences for everybody on the road.

Choosing a module for Siemens’ building automation systems (BAS) involves several critical factors that ensure the selected module meets the specific needs of the building, aligns with technological standards, and integrates seamlessly with existing systems. These factors can be broadly categorized into compatibility, functionality, scalability, reliability, ease of integration, user interface, cost, support, and compliance with standards.

1. Compatibility
System Integration:
The selected module must be compatible with existing Siemens BAS infrastructure. Siemens systems typically follow their proprietary protocols like BACnet, KNX, or LonWorks. Ensuring that the module can communicate effectively within these protocols is essential for seamless operation.

Hardware and Software:
Compatibility with existing hardware and software platforms is crucial. The module should work with Siemens’ Desigo CC or similar platforms to provide centralized control and monitoring. Ensuring that the module can integrate with various sensors, controllers, and user interfaces within the BAS is vital.

2. Functionality
Specific Requirements:
Identify the specific functions the module needs to perform. Whether it is for HVAC control, lighting management, security, or energy monitoring, the module must meet these functional requirements.

Performance Metrics:
Evaluate the performance metrics such as response time, data processing capabilities, and control accuracy. For instance, in HVAC applications, precise temperature and humidity control is critical.

3. Scalability
Expansion Potential:
Consider the future scalability of the module. Buildings often undergo expansions or repurposing, and the BAS needs to accommodate these changes. A scalable module will support additional devices and increased data traffic without requiring significant upgrades.

Modularity:
A modular design allows for easier upgrades and expansions. Siemens often offers modular solutions that enable gradual upgrades and capacity expansions, making it easier to manage changes over time.

4. Reliability
Durability:
Reliability and durability of the module are essential, especially in critical building operations like security and fire safety. Siemens modules are generally known for their high quality, but verifying the reliability through reviews and performance records is prudent.

Redundancy:
Evaluate the redundancy features. In mission-critical applications, redundancy ensures that system failures do not lead to operational downtimes. Modules with built-in redundancy provide backup in case of a failure.

5. Ease of Integration
Installation and Configuration:
The ease of installation and configuration is a significant factor. Siemens modules should ideally offer plug-and-play capabilities with straightforward configuration processes.

Interoperability:
Ensure the module supports interoperability standards. It should be able to work not only with Siemens products but also with third-party devices and systems to provide comprehensive building automation solutions.

6. User Interface
User-Friendly:
The user interface should be intuitive and user-friendly. Technicians and facility managers should be able to operate the module without extensive training.

Monitoring and Control:
Advanced monitoring and control features are important. Look for modules that offer real-time data visualization, remote access, and control capabilities through user-friendly dashboards.

7. Cost
Initial and Long-Term Costs:
Consider both the initial cost and the total cost of ownership, including maintenance and potential upgrade costs. While Siemens modules might have a higher upfront cost, their reliability and lower maintenance needs can provide long-term savings.

Return on Investment:
Evaluate the return on investment (ROI). Energy-saving modules or those that improve operational efficiency can provide significant cost benefits over time.

8. Support and Training
Vendor Support:
Siemens is known for strong customer support. Ensure that the module you choose has robust support options, including technical support, warranty, and service agreements.

Training and Documentation:
Comprehensive training programs and detailed documentation can facilitate smoother implementation and operation. Siemens often provides extensive training resources and documentation.

9. Compliance with Standards
Regulatory Compliance:
Ensure the module complies with local and international standards and regulations, such as energy efficiency standards, safety codes, and environmental regulations.

Industry Standards:
Compliance with industry standards like ISO, ASHRAE, and others is crucial. This ensures the module meets quality and performance benchmarks recognized globally.

Choosing the right module for Siemens’ building automation systems involves a thorough assessment of compatibility, functionality, scalability, reliability, ease of integration, user interface, cost, support, and compliance with standards. By carefully considering these factors, you can select a module that not only meets current needs but also adapts to future requirements, ensuring a robust, efficient, and sustainable building automation system.
